Students on target with fundraising support

A group of sports science students at Canterbury Christ Church University will be raising funds for East Kent Mind to help the charity’s front-line mental health services.

Finley and Bradley, both in their second year at university, are part of a team of students staging the fundraiser at the Spitfire Ground, Canterbury on the afternoon of Friday, 17 May.

While a women’s cricket match and then a men’s match run from 3pm into the evening a team of students will invite those watching the match to pay to throw wet sponges at volunteers as part of the target attraction. Proceeds will go to the registered charity Mind in Bexley and East Kent.

Food and drink stalls will be open at the Spitfire ground and tickets for the students matches are free but must be booked in advance using the link below.

Simon Dolby from East Kent Mind said: “We are so grateful to the students for their support and hope to team up with them for future activities and events.”
